ZIP Code 94085 (Santa Clara County, California) is home to about 23,159 residents. Its median household income of $183,563 runs above the Santa Clara County figure of $159,674.

Between 2019 and 2023, ZIP Code 94085's population held roughly steady from 23,223 to 23,159, while its median gross rent rose 24.0% from $2,570 to $3,187.

The median gross rent is $3,187. 62.2% of adults 25 and older h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
